SBUX – JPM lays out their “best guess for the next three years under the new CEO using his Taco Bell and CMG playbook. They like $4.80 for EPS in F27, which at 20x is about where its trading.
KR, ABS – Street expecting the judge to make a merger decision in the next few weeks. Dems would love it struck down to claim winning one for the people.
JPM – Down 1.3% - MS out negative saying rate cut benefits are lacking. Stock downgraded.
HD LOW - Fundamentals in the home improvement market are likely to improve in the coming months as mortgage rates go down, according to Piper Sandler analyst Peter J. Keith, who hiked price targets on Home Depot and Lowe’s to Street-highs

US-listed China stocks are rallying after three of the country’s largest cities eased rules for homebuyers. The moves come after China’s policymakers unveiled aggressive home stimulus to prop up the beleaguered real estate sector. Alibaba (BABA) +4%, Nio (NIO) +14%, Bilibili +9%.

T gains 1% after agreeing to sell its majority stake in DirecTV to private equity firm TPG Inc. for $7.6 billion in cash.
GOGO gains 4% after the in-flight broadband company agreed to buy Satcom Direct for $375m in cash and five million shares of Gogo stock at closing.

Boeing (BA) -International Association of Machinists and Aerospace Workers talks halt – Bloomberg - In a statement, the IAMAW says that no further talks are scheduled, given that among other issues, Boeing "would not engage substantively" on pay and wage progression; both Boeing and the union indicate willingness to continue negotiations
Stellantis (STLA) drops 13% after slashing its forecasts for the year, citing plans to lower production and spend more on promotional incentives in a slowing and more competitive auto market. Shares of General Motors (GM) are down 4% and Ford (F) slips 3%
